I have a question that maybe someone can help me get some answers.  I worked in research in dermatology for the last 4 years and recently opened a research company with a pain management physician in south Florida... The physician currently does not have a dispensing license because he does not dispense medications from his office.  I am starting to get some protocols and have been asked to participate on some trials and one or two involve narcotics.  I recently contacted the Department of Health medical quality assurance and the board of medicine in Tallahassee, FL to question the statues and laws regarding dispensing licenses and investigational research.  No one had any answers for me except that  a physician is required to have a dispensing license as a courtesy to his patients to fill an Rx in office.  But research is different... Does anyone know if a PI is required to have a dispensing license in pain management for research purposes only.....
